THE LOCATIONS OF THE MOTO GUZZI LEGEND AND PASSION:

THE MUSEUM.

This space contains more than 150 models that have made the history of the Mandello Eagle, an extraordinary path going back to the roots of the Moto Guzzi legend.

Factory bikes, competition bikes, prototypes and engines are accompanied by an exceptional collection of never before seen photographs and documents.

ENGINE ASSEMBLY LINE.

This is the area of the plant where the legendary twin cylinder engines are assembled by hand, one by one. Here a unique engine was born and made history, an engine that marked the history of Moto Guzzi and global motorcycling.

MOTORCYCLE ASSEMBLY LINES

Here the Moto Guzzi bikes take shape. Here the finished twin cylinder meets the motorcycle that will accompany it for the rest of its life. On the line visitors will be able to follow, step by step, operation by operation, the birth of that jewel of technology and Italian end product that each Moto Guzzi has represented for more than 90 years.

WIND TUNNEL

First commissioned in the Mandello del Lario plant in 1950, this was the first example of a wind tunnel for aerodynamic motorcycle testing. A singularly fascinating place, today it is the testament to a technological first and a glorious history that only Moto Guzzi possesses.
